New PMO Qualifications Launched

The House of PMO and APMG International hosted a launch party at the Royal Institution of Great Britain in London’s Mayfair on Wednesday 25th January. The event was to celebrate the new qualifications from House of PMO – called the Essentials.

The four new qualifications mark the first time a PMO-based certification has been created and launched in the UK since Portfolio, Programme and Project Offices (P3O©)* was released 15 years ago.

The new qualifications are certified by APMG International, the accreditation and examination body who also certify courses such as AgilePM©, Better Business Cases© and Change Management©.**

The launch event featured House of PMO’s Eileen Roden giving an overview of how the new qualifications were created and who they are aimed at. The four qualifications include Essentials for PMO Administrators, Essentials for PMO Analysts, Essentials for PMO Managers and Essentials for PMO Directors. Each one is designed to help PMO practitioners gain the essential knowledge to be competent in each one of the roles.

Joining the event alongside House of PMO and APMG International was QA, the leading PPM training organisation in the UK and Parliament UK.

Parliament UK***, which includes the House of Commons, House of Lords and of course Big Ben – shared their approach to developing PMO practitioners which included skills assessments, development programmes and a thriving PMO community of practice.

The event was attended by PMO Managers, Leads and Directors from a variety of organisations and sectors – all keen to see a new suite of qualifications which focus on an individual’s role within the PMO. With hundreds of training courses already attended and practitioners becoming successfully certified, the qualifications are certainly filling a gap in an individual’s capability.

The House of PMO is a professional membership organisation for those working in PMOs today. Initially set up in 2013 and called PMO Flashmob, it transitioned to the House of PMO in 2021. The House of PMO was established to bring PMO people together, creating a home for PMO professionals where they can develop themselves, support the development of others and contribute to the development of the PMO profession. How is this achieved? By developing standards – such as the PMO Competency Framework; providing professional development (the Essentials qualifications); arranging events and networking opportunities (such as weekly events and an annual PMO Conference); providing a platform to learn from each other (the annual PMO Managers Lunch); publishing works, supporting research, tracking trends and providing essential knowledge for PMO practitioners working today.
